Wooden Eaves Repair in Kansas City, KS
Wooden eaves rep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the structural integrity and appearance of the overhanging edges of a home’s roof. This work typically involves fixing rotted, cracked, or damaged wooden eaves, soffits, and fascia boards to prevent further deterioration and water intrusion. Projects can range from replacing sections of decayed wood to reinforcing existing structures, ensuring that the eaves continue to protect the property from weather elements while enhancing curb appeal.
Homeowners interested in wooden eaves repair should consider the extent of damage, the age of the existing wood, and any signs of water or pest issues. Understanding the scope of work needed, such as whether partial repairs or complete replacements are necessary, helps in planning the project. Proper assessment ensures that repairs address underlying problems and contribute to the long-term durability of the home’s exterior.

Wooden Eaves Repair Questions
What causes damage to wooden eaves? Exposure to moisture, pests, and weather conditions can lead to rot, warping, or insect infestation in wooden eaves.
How can I tell if my eaves need repair? Signs include sagging, peeling paint, visible cracks, or wood that appears soft or decayed upon inspection.
What types of repairs are common for wooden eaves? Common repairs involve replacing damaged wood, sealing cracks, and applying protective coatings to prevent future issues.
Is it necessary to replace all the eaves if only part is damaged? Not necessarily; damaged sections can often be repaired or replaced without needing a full replacement.
